Output 7caca90906b5d58e4e46cdf1e05a51d44fe4f40fe0efc19e183e766e52af4012:0

value
1050007
script pubkey
OP_0 OP_PUSHBYTES_20 95e81d894f4a939238f1204739e9380e8a3d17a7
address
bc1qjh5pmz20f2feyw83yprnn6fcp69r69a8l4tu7h
transaction
7caca90906b5d58e4e46cdf1e05a51d44fe4f40fe0efc19e183e766e52af4012
confirmations
25255
spent
true